Study Summary
The purpose of this research study is to evaluate the impact of a telemedicine-based structured home exercise program on frailty and exercise capacity in individuals with Fontan heart physiology, demonstrate that a telemedicine exercise program reduces socioeconomic and geographic barriers to access to exercise training, and to explore the impact of a structured exercise program on markers of Fontan-associated liver disease.
Primary Outcome
The questionnaire evaluates five components of the frailty syndrome (weakness, slowness, shrinkage, exhaustion, and diminished physical activity). Sum of the components will have a possible score of 0-5: not frail (score 0), pre-frail (score 1-2), frail (score great or equal to 3), undetermined (missing component).
